vikingowl bb7892c0c2 chore(audit): polish remaining audit findings (M2, H1, H3)
- M2: stop echoing the matched pattern name in the user-visible
  [BLOCKED: ...] message returned by the firewall. The pattern (and
  the matched secret class) still appear in the operator log, but the
  string sent back into the prompt is now generic.

- H1: document Rule.Pattern semantics on the Rule type and pin them
  with a regression test. Pattern is a case-sensitive, exact substring
  match against the JSON-serialised tool arguments — not a glob,
  regex, or whitespace-insensitive match. The new test exercises both
  matches and the documented gotchas (double-space, case drift, tab).

- H3: every code path in CommandExecutor.Execute that converts a hook
  failure into Allow via FailOpen now emits a WARN naming the hook
  and the failure mode (timeout / launch_error / parse_error), so
  chronic hook failure or abuse is visible in operator logs.

Also tightens errcheck on permission/rule.go (Printer.Print on a
strings.Builder cannot error in practice; make the intent explicit).
